Identification of Problem:
Childhood vaccination rates have declined in recent years due to increasing vaccine hesitancy and limited access to reliable health education. As coverage decreases, outbreaks of preventable diseases have reemerged, increasing pediatric morbidity (Kiang et al, 2025). School nurses, who maintain contact with students and parents, are uniquely positioned to provide vaccine education, address concerns, and support immunization compliance within school settings. Our research question asks: How does providing vaccine education through school nurses affect childhood vaccination rates compared to children who do not receive regular primary care? The objective is to determine whether school-based vaccine education is more effective in increasing immunization rates and decreasing parental vaccine hesitancy. Identifying the most effective setting for parent-focused vaccine education is essential to improving public health outcomes and protecting children from transmissible diseases.
Review of Literature:
Literature was gathered from OVID, the OUHSC Bird Library, and Google Scholar. Keywords in the literature search included vaccine, school nurse, parent, vaccination rates, school-age, and United States. We reviewed a total of 12 articles, each published between 2020 and 2026. Most of the studies were nonexperimental (studies), but we also utilized randomized controlled trials (studies), quasi-experimental studies (studies), and expert opinion (source). Key findings of our research highlight the long-term consequences of declining vaccination rates and explore the attitudes towards vaccines across different demographics (Kiang et al, 2025; Suryadevara et al, 2025). Research indicates that targeted vaccine education delivered through school nurses can have a significant impact on vaccination compliance and overall immunization rates (Hoffman et al, 2024; Bethke et al, 2024). Research reviewed illustrates that vaccine education provided by school nurses to their students and parents increases the likelihood of the student receiving vaccines in the future (Wilson et al, 2023).
Recommendation Intervention or Protocol:
The research concludes that school nurses providing vaccine education increases childhood immunization rates and reduces vaccine hesitancy. Students’ accessibility to vaccines in schools could help them to build trusting relationships with nurses, providing school nurses an opportunity to provide useful health information to these families. It could also positively influence parental attitudes and increase the likelihood of children receiving recommended immunizations. Vaccine education and immunizations by school nurses reinforces the role of nurses in disease prevention and expands public health promotion. Ideally, training and resources for school nurses may enhance student and family vaccine compliance.
Suggestions for Further Study:
Future research should compare educational settings to determine the most effective environment for improving vaccination rates. Other ideas for future research include expanding studies to vaccine compliance of all ages, incorporating research on other healthcare professionals’ influence on vaccine compliance, and discussing what type of vaccine education is most effective.
